Preparing Your Vehicle and Location
Good preparation is the single biggest thing you can do to help the appointment go quickly and cleanly. The technician needs clear access to the roof, a stable working surface, and a tidy interior. Spending a few minutes setting this up pays off in a more efficient, lower-stress visit.
Choose and clear the parking spot
Pick a flat, stable spot where the vehicle can sit undisturbed for the duration of the appointment plus the cure time afterward. A level driveway or a calm corner of a parking lot is ideal. The technician needs room to open all the doors fully and to move around the entire vehicle, with extra clearance above and beside the roof to handle a large panoramic panel safely.
Clear away anything that could get in the way or be damaged. Move other cars, bicycles, trash bins, potted plants, and toys out of the work zone. If you park under a tree, be mindful of falling debris, sap, and pollen, all of which can interfere with a clean installation. In Arizona, a shaded or covered area helps keep surfaces from becoming too hot to handle comfortably; in Florida, a spot protected from sudden rain showers is a real advantage. If you have a garage or carport with enough height clearance, that can be an excellent controlled environment.
Prepare the interior
Because roof glass work happens from both outside and inside the cabin, give the technician a clean, open interior to work in. Remove personal items from the seats, the cargo area, and especially anything stored near the headliner or sun visors. Take out roof-mounted accessories, dash cameras with overhead wiring, or hanging items from the mirror. Clearing the interior protects your belongings and lets the technician focus on the job.
If your RZ has interior trim or a powered shade beneath the roof glass, you do not need to disassemble anything yourself. The technician handles all of that. Your job is simply to make the space accessible and free of clutter so the work area stays clean and the new glass and seals are not contaminated.

What Happens When the Technician Arrives
Knowing the sequence of the appointment removes a lot of the uncertainty, especially if this is your first time having glass replaced. While every job has its own details, a Lexus RZ roof glass replacement generally follows a clear, methodical order from arrival to completion.
- Greeting and confirmation: The technician confirms your vehicle details, verifies the glass and configuration match the RZ in front of them, and reviews the plan with you before starting.
- Inspection: A close look at the existing roof glass, the surrounding frame, the seals, and the headliner area. The technician checks for hidden damage, prior repairs, water intrusion, and anything that could affect the new installation, then notes any features such as a shade or special tint.
- Protecting the vehicle: Covers and protective materials go over the interior, paint, and trim near the work area to keep the cabin clean and prevent incidental marks during removal.
- Glass removal: The damaged panel is carefully separated from the frame. With a large panoramic roof, this is done deliberately to manage the size and weight of the panel and to protect the surrounding bodywork.
- Surface preparation: The frame and bonding surfaces are cleaned and prepped so the new adhesive bonds correctly. Proper preparation is essential to a leak-free, secure seal, which is why this step is never rushed.
- Installation: The new OEM-quality glass is set with fresh adhesive and seals, aligned precisely to the roof opening so it sits flush and even. Correct alignment matters for both appearance and a proper weather seal.
- Reassembly and feature checks: Any trim, shade, or interior components removed for access are reinstalled. If your roof has an operable or powered function, it is checked for correct operation.
- Completion check: A final inspection confirms the fit, the seal, the alignment, and the cleanliness of the work area. The technician reviews the care instructions with you and explains the cure window before leaving.
The hands-on replacement portion typically takes about 30 to 45 minutes, though a large panoramic panel or added features can influence the working time. The technician will keep you informed throughout, and you are welcome to ask questions at any point.
Understanding the Cure Window
One of the most important things to plan around is the adhesive cure time. After the new glass is set, the bonding adhesive needs roughly an hour of safe cure time before the vehicle is ready to drive. This is not about the technician finishing the work; it is about giving the adhesive time to reach a strength where the glass is properly secured and safe.
Plan your day so the RZ can sit undisturbed during this window. Avoid the temptation to move the vehicle, load the roof, or test any roof functions before the technician says it is ready. The exact safe-drive-away timing can depend on conditions like temperature and humidity, which is why we never promise an exact minute. Arizona heat and Florida humidity both play a role, and the technician will give you guidance specific to the day. As a simple rule, build in a comfortable buffer rather than scheduling something that requires you to drive off the moment the work is done.
A few care tips for the first day or two
After the cure window passes and you are cleared to drive, treat the new roof glass gently for a short period to let everything settle. Avoid high-pressure car washes right away, keep the interior shade or roof function use light at first if applicable, and try not to slam doors with all windows fully closed, since the pressure spike can stress fresh seals. These small habits help protect the work during the early window.
